Although working yesterday, when trying to execute a flow that is triggered off of a microsoft form, I get this:
I don't know where to begin, as it was working yesterday. Anyone with the same issue? I saw similar things when trying to create an email, but I think this is a different issue. Thanks for any help!

We were finally able to solve all our issues by simply rebuilding the flows from scratch. Copying the flow didn't work, nor did doing smaller updates to the existing flow. I also rebuilt the form with this format, that appears to still be working.
